    Default New Shield .45

    Picked up a new Shield .45acp no thumb safety model. I had a 9 that I sold off a couple weeks ago-loved the gun but it always felt like was about to jump out of my grip. The .45 feels so much better. Just got back from running a couple hundred rounds of Federal American Eagle 230gr fmj and 40 rounds of Federal 230gr standard velocity HST. Not a single problem between 3 mags (2 7rd, 1 6rd) and any of the ammo. It barks a bit more than the 9 but for a self defense pistol it'll be just fine.

    The trigger is much better than on previous models but I'll still add the Apex aluminum trigger and duty/carry kit to improve it just a bit more along with night sights.
